No, since this item has no direct connection to food. 7. Is it preferable to use oil or candles? Oil is preferable since the miracle in the Holy Temple happened with oil. 8. Are all types of oil suitable? The most preferred type of oil is olive oil since the miracle happened with olive oil. If one cannot afford or obtain olive oil, one may use any other oil (or paraffin) that burns with a clear flame. 9. May some lights be lit with oil and some with candles? No, one should not mix the two. All the lights should be either oil or candles. However, one may use oil on one night and candles on another night. This is particularly relevant to a person who must travel during Chanukah and is unable to take an oil menorah. 10. Is solidified oil as good as liquid oil? Since this melts as it burns, it is considered equally good. 11. If one uses oil but the wick is coated with wax is this considered lighting with oil?
